The Grafted Durian plant is a cultivated version of the famous durian tree , known for producing one of the world’s most distinctive and flavorful fruits. The grafting technique involves combining a rootstock from a hardy durian variety with a scion from a high-quality, fruit-producing durian variety.
This process ensures the tree grows more quickly, bears fruit earlier, and maintains the desirable traits of the selected variety, such as flavor, size, and consistency.
Grafted varieties are often more compact, making them easier to manage in orchards. The tree features large, oblong leaves and beautiful, aromatic flowers, though the real appeal lies in its fruit. The durian fruit is encased in a thick, spiky shell and contains a creamy, custard-like flesh that is known for its strong smell—either beloved or off-putting, depending on individual taste.
Grafted durian trees typically start bearing fruit within 3-5 years, significantly faster than from seed-grown trees, which can take up to 10 years or more.
Grafted durians are prized for their high-quality, sweet, and rich flesh, which is sought after by durian lovers around the world.
